When Searching For The Best Cordless Vacuum For Wooden Floors
How Powerful Is The Cordless Vacuum?
As mentioned earlier, most wooden floors don’t require that much suction power, or the most elaborate brushing systems. Wooden floors are relatively thin surfaces that lack the density and thickness of other types of flooring.
With that being said, though, it’s always important to consider the amount of power that the cordless vacuum you are buying offers. It’s important to consider the amount of suction power, and the brushing power that you have access to.
To do this, you can go onto the store page and read about the suction power that the vacuum offers. And, then, you can read about the brush system.
Most cordless vacuums give you around 12 to 20Kpa of suction. That’s more than enough for most vacuuming tasks, especially those on wooden floors. But, anything lower than that and the vacuuming process might be a little less efficient than it needs to be.
When it comes to the brushing system, just about any brushing system will work fine. But, if you can find a cordless vacuum that gives you another brush specifically for wooden floors – or just hard floors – then that’s great to have.
How Mobile Is The Cordless Vacuum?
When you buy a cordless vacuum, there’s a good chance you’re looking for mobility. Unlike corded vacuums, cordless vacuums aren’t reliant on a power cord, so you have access to much more mobility.
It’s important to consider a couple of key attributes of the cordless vacuum, to determine just how mobile it is.
One of these aspects is the weight of the vacuum. When you’re looking at cordless vacuums, you’ll find some that are around five-pounds, and others that are thirteen-pounds. What you want to purchase is a cordless vacuum that’s around five-to-ten-pounds, but no more than ten-pounds. With a vacuum that’s ten-pounds or more, you’ll have significantly less mobility.
There are also features related to the mobility of the vacuum that you should be aware of. These are features such as being able to turn the vacuum into a handheld vacuum, among several others. Look for these kinds of features, because they will make it much easier for you to vacuum in those smaller and tighter spaces.
How Much Battery-Life Does The Cordless Vacuum Give You?
The last question to ask yourself has to do with the battery-life of the cordless vacuum. But, sometimes, the manufacturer doesn’t give you this information on the store page, so you have to do some research on your own.
To do this research, you should read the different reviews that are available. These will give you a pretty good idea of how long the vacuum lasts on a single charge.
Depending on how powerful the vacuum is, you might have twenty-minutes of battery-life, or eighty-minutes of battery-life. It tends to vary a fair amount, between vacuums, so consider the battery-life that would work for you, and the spaces you’ll be vacuuming.
Frequently Asked Questions
What Is A Stick Vacuum?
A stick vacuum is a vacuum that is tall, but very thin and lightweight. Stick vacuums are known for being lightweight and mobile.
Why Are Wooden Floors Easy To Vacuum?
Wooden floors don’t have a lot on them. It’s just a layer of wood, and this layer of wood holds all of the dirt, dust, and debris. So, a vacuum can just move across the wooden surface and vacuum up whatever is in its path.
What Is A Handheld Vacuum?
A handheld vacuum is a small vacuum that you can hold in your hand. It’s small, lightweight, and fits perfectly in your hand, giving you plenty of mobility and versatility.
